EU invests €133m into Dutch photonic chips

Last updated: November 12, 2024 5:12 pm
Published November 12, 2024
Share
photonic chips
SHARE

The European Union is about to take a position €133m in manufacturing services for photonic chips within the Netherlands.

The PIXEurope consortium, which consists of events from 11 nations, together with the Netherlands, has been chosen for contract negotiations to develop a European pilot plant for photonic chips.

The funding is a part of a complete of €380m and falls beneath the Chips Joint Endeavor.

It comes one month after Italy-based start-up Ephos raised $8.5m to create glass-based photonic chips at scale.

The significance of photonic chips in a low-carbon future

Photonic chips use gentle slightly than electrons to carry out calculations, with benefits in pace and energy consumption.

This makes them splendid to be used in areas akin to information centres and motoring.

In line with Dirk Beljaarts, the Dutch financial system minister, “photonics is a expertise of strategic significance” for the Netherlands.

He mentioned: “We intention to realize a powerful European aggressive place on this space. From data, innovation, provide to remaining manufacturing, that is essential for the roles and earnings of the long run, for fixing social challenges and our nationwide safety.”

Selling analysis and improvement within the semiconductor business

The funding varieties a part of a complete quantity of €380m to arrange pilot photonic chip manufacturing crops all through Europe, beneath the Chips Joint Endeavor, which centres round a European public-private partnership to advertise analysis and improvement within the semiconductor business.

Europe has been making a concerted effort over the previous few years to be a frontrunner within the semiconductor house.

In 2023, the area adopted the EU Chips Act, which goals to extend the EU’s share of world chip manufacturing from 10pc to at the least 20pc by the top of the last decade.

Because the Chips Act was enacted, the EU signed a cope with India to construct strong provide chains and foster innovation collectively.

The €43bn act is designed to spend money on business gamers and analysis labs, together with the Tyndall Nationwide Institute in Cork.
